well the "bad for collectors" thing is somewhat besides the point. The minimum print for a deck run is 2500 IIRC, so Aloys will be sitting on 1850 decks if only 650 get released. I'm not sure how much it costs for a minimum print run at USPCC, but if your goal is to make money, sitting on nearly 75% of a deck run is a great way to go out of business fast.

Playing Card Plethora / Re: Deck for Flourishing
« on: December 26, 2012, 06:38:48 AM »
I generally prefer bee stock (the casino grade kind, I know some "bee" decks use standard stock) for flourishing because it's a bit stiffer and the cards stay in packets a bit better. The deck I use more than any other for practicing flourishes and cardistry is the T11 titanium bee decks, for the reasons mentioned above. It just happened to be the deck that felt the best but I've noticed that standard bee decks usually stick together better and not bend as much as standard bicycle stock. just my opinion, but you can try it for yourself since you can get a bee deck for pretty cheap (~2 bucks from T11, ~3 bucks at any convenience store or walmart or whatever)

Standard stock works well enough though, it's not like it's a huge difference but it's noticeable enough to me that any serious cardistry practice I do is with standard bees or the titanium bee deck

Playing Card Plethora / Re: If I could only get 1 or 2 decks!!! For Magic!!
« on: December 18, 2012, 07:16:39 PM »
Shadow;  I agree with Don, cheap and simple bro. Don't go out and buy too many custom decks while you're only starting out, it is extremely easy to get caught up in. While your skills are getting a basic foundation and development, there is no need for large amounts of cards.

I will say that it's not exactly difficult to collect cards and practice magic at the same time. In fact, I found it quite easy to do both and doing one of them would usually encourage me to do the other as well. It is very easy to get caught up on collecting, though, but I'd warn you about that more for the sake of your wallet than as a deterrent from practicing magic.

As far as a couple of good custom decks for magic, I'd recommend something simple, as most people here already have. I personally really like the Artifice design, and the customization is close enough to standard cards to not arouse suspicion. The V2s would be best since the border is helpful for magic as well. Anything from Theory 11 is probably a safe bet, as well as the white lions decks. Anything not too outlandish will probably work fine, I'd say.
